Ryan Fitzpatrick

All of the other guys on this list last played with the Bengals in the past few years but Ryan Fitzpatrick hasn’t donned the stripes since 2008. He was drafted by the Rams in the seventh round of the 2005 NFL Draft but landed with Cincinnati in 2007 where he spent the next two years.

Fitzpatrick appeared in 14 games, making 12 starts, and threw for 1,905 yards, eight touchdowns, and nine interceptions during that time. The Bengals were second in a long list of teams that the Harvard product played for and it’s very possible that newer, younger fans didn’t know he ever played for Cincy.

Fitzpatrick signed with Washington last offseason (the ninth team he’s suited up for) and was injured in the first game of the season. At 39-years-old, he’s not a long-term answer and honestly shouldn’t be a starting quarterback at this stage of his career.

The Amish Rifle is a solid backup to have though and he’s proven that during his impressive career. He should eventually find a home if he wants to continue playing but it wouldn’t be surprising to see him decide to hang up the cleats and call it a career.
